Data Processing Notes: ---------------------- Transmissivity, PAR and Fluorescence data are nominal and unedited except that some records were removed in editing temperature and salinity. For details on how the transmissivity calibration parameters were calculated see the document in folder "\cruise_data\documents\transmissivity". Based on the recommendation from SeaBird, the method for calibration of Dissolved Oxygen concentration was changed from that used for 2011 and some 2012 cruises. SBE DO calibration was done using the method described in the SeaBird Application NOte #64-2 with a modification allowing a small offset. The Oxygen:Dissolved:SBE data are considered, very roughly, to be: ±0.1 mL/L from 0 to 500db ±0.06 mL/L from 500 to 1500db ±0.04 mL/L below 1500db For details on the processing see processing report: 2012-13-proc.doc. *CALIBRATION $TABLE: CORRECTED CHANNELS !
